Opis umetničkog dela

A Symphony of Petals and Precision

In the delicate watercolor Flowers of the Dnipro region, the viewer is invited into a dreamlike botanical sanctuary where the boundaries between scientific observation and poetic expression dissolve. Created in 1985 by the visionary Ivan I. Shostak, this piece serves as a breathtaking testament to the vitality of nature. The composition centers on a magnificent tree, its sprawling branches heavy with an abundance of blossoms that seem to dance across the paper. Through a masterful use of watercolor, Shostak captures not just the form of the flora, but the very essence of light and life. The vibrant, multi-colored petals create a rhythmic visual melody, drawing the eye through a labyrinth of delicate stems and lush blooms that evoke the untamed beauty of the Dnipro landscape.

The technique employed in this work reveals Shostak’s unique intellectual heritage. As an artist whose foundation is deeply rooted in the logic of physics, his approach to the watercolor medium possesses a subtle, structural elegance. Each stroke feels intentional, contributing to a complex architecture of branches that supports a weightless explosion of color. The inclusion of several cups placed thoughtfully around the base and within the canopy of the tree introduces an element of surrealism and quiet domesticity, suggesting a ritualistic connection between humanity and the natural world. This interplay of organic chaos and deliberate placement creates a tension that is both intellectually stimulating and visually soothing.

Symbolism and Emotional Resonance

Beyond its surface beauty, Flowers of the Dnipro region carries a profound emotional weight. The tree, often a universal symbol of strength, growth, and interconnectedness, acts as an anchor for the fleeting, ephemeral nature of the flowers. There is a poignant sense of abundance here—a celebration of life in full bloom—yet the delicate transparency of the watercolor medium reminds us of the fragility of such moments. Biografija umetnika

Ivan I. Shostak: Bridging Physics and Floral Elegance

Ivan I. Shostak, born in Saint Petersburg in 1988, represents a fascinating intersection of scientific curiosity and artistic passion—a duality that profoundly informs his distinctive visual language. Initially drawn to the precision and logic of physics through his studies at St. Petersburg State Polytechnic University, Shostak’s intellectual foundation wouldn't be complete without acknowledging its influence on his creative process. This blend is immediately apparent in his artwork, where complex mathematical concepts subtly underpin a captivating preoccupation with floral imagery.
  • Early Influences: Shostak’s formative years were steeped in the rich artistic heritage of Russia, particularly the legacy of masters like Ivan Aivazovsky and Ivan Bilibin. While Aivazovsky's masterful depiction of maritime landscapes instilled a deep appreciation for light and emotion—a technique Shostak consciously strives to emulate—Bilibin’s synthesis of folklore, Art Nouveau aesthetics, and national identity served as an inspiration for Shostak’s exploration of themes rooted in Russian culture.
  • A Physicist's Eye: Beyond artistic influences, Shostak’s scientific background equips him with a unique perspective. He approaches composition and color palettes not merely as aesthetic choices but as expressions of underlying principles—much like solving an equation or visualizing data. This analytical mindset translates into meticulous attention to detail and a desire for harmonious balance within his canvases.

Floral Visions: Recurring Themes in Shostak’s Portfolio

Shostak's artistic focus centers around floral compositions, predominantly depicting blooms from the Dnipro region. These aren’t simply decorative representations; they carry symbolic weight—reflecting resilience, beauty amidst adversity, and a connection to the natural world. The artist utilizes vibrant hues and intricate textures to capture the ephemeral qualities of flowers, mirroring perhaps the transient nature of scientific discoveries themselves. His works resonate with a quiet grandeur, conveying a sense of contemplative observation akin to pondering complex theoretical concepts.
  • Notable Works: Among his most celebrated pieces is “Flowers of Victory,” which powerfully embodies themes of triumph and remembrance—a poignant reflection on historical narratives interwoven with botanical beauty. Similarly, "Flowers of the Dnipro region" showcases Shostak’s dedication to portraying the splendor of his homeland's flora.
  • Technique: Shostak employs a masterful blend of oil paints and mixed media, achieving remarkable luminosity and textural depth. He meticulously builds up layers of pigment, allowing subtle variations in color and tone to emerge over time—a process mirroring the iterative refinement inherent in scientific research.

Developing Artistic Voice: From Conceptual Exploration to Visual Expression

Shostak’s artistic journey began with an initial fascination for physics – a pursuit that fostered critical thinking and honed his ability to perceive patterns and relationships. However, it was through experimentation with painting—starting as a hobby—that he discovered the transformative power of visual art. He actively sought inspiration from diverse sources, including Russian folklore and Impressionist painters, constantly pushing himself to refine his technique and develop a distinctive artistic style.

Historical Significance & Contemporary Relevance

Ivan I. Shostak’s work stands apart in the contemporary Russian art scene due to its singular fusion of intellectual rigor and aesthetic sensitivity. He embodies a generation of artists who grapple with complex ideas while retaining an unwavering appreciation for beauty—a testament to the enduring power of creativity across disciplines. His exploration of floral imagery serves as a reminder of our connection to nature, offering solace and inspiration in an increasingly digitized world – echoing the timeless values championed by artists like Bilibin.
